How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Astoria?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Astoria Studio Apartments | $3,890 | $2,000 | $6,750 |
| Astoria 1 Bedroom Apartments | $4,808 | $2,250 | $8,850 |
| Astoria 2 Bedroom Apartments | $6,455 | $2,000 | $10,000+ |
| Astoria 3 Bedroom Apartments | $8,751 | $2,950 | $10,000+ |
| Astoria 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,937 | $1,925 | $10,000+ |
| Astoria 6 Bedroom Apartments | $12,500 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om Astoria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Astoria with 2 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 2 Bedroom in Astoria is at The Aspen listed at $3,400.
How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om Astoria Apartment?
The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in Astoria is $6,455.
What is the largest available 2 Bedroom Astoria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Astoria is a 1,300 square feet unit starting from $6,500 at Manhattan Park.
What is the average size for Astoria 2 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 2 Bedroom rental in Astoria is currently 1,014 sq ft.
